怎么在Xshell上更新PYthon版本
时间: 2024-09-13 10:07:07 浏览: 134
在Xshell上直接更新Python版本不是通常的做法,因为Xshell主要是远程登录工具,用于管理和控制服务器,而不是安装操作系统软件。不过,如果你是在Linux或MacOS系统的终端通过Xshell连接到一台服务器,你可以按照常规步骤来操作:
1. **在服务器端**:
- 打开终端会话。
- 更新Python包管理器(如apt-get或yum对于Debian/Ubuntu系列,brew对于macOS):
```
sudo apt update
sudo apt install python3-pip # 或者 yum update python3-pip
```
- 安装最新版Python:
```
sudo apt install python3.9 # 如果你想升级到3.9版本,替换为相应的版本号
```
- 检查Python版本:
```bash
python3 --version
```
2. **在Windows客户端**:
- 你需要先关闭Xshell的远程连接。
- 使用本地系统上的Python包管理器,例如`pip`,更新到最新版本:
```
pip install --upgrade pip
pip install --upgrade python
```
- 同样检查Python版本。
记得在操作前备份重要数据,并确保你是以具有管理员权限的用户身份进行上述操作。
相关问题
怎么在Xshell上更新python版本
在Xshell(一款远程终端模拟工具)上更新Python版本通常不是直接操作,因为Xshell本身并不包含Python解释器的管理功能。你需要通过控制台连接到目标服务器,并在该服务器上执行更新步骤。以下是通用的步骤:
1. 登录到服务器:首先使用Xshell连接到你的服务器,输入用户名和密码,打开命令行界面。
2. 切换至合适的目录:进入你想要安装新Python版本的目录,例如`/usr/local` 或者 `~/anaconda3` 等(取决于已有的Python安装位置)。
3. 安装新的Python版本:如果是从源码安装,可以访问Python官网下载最新版本的tarball,解压并编译安装。例如:
```
wget https://www.python.org/ftp/python/3.x.x/Python-3.x.x.tgz
tar -zxvf Python-3.x.x.tgz
cd Python-3.x.x
./configure
make
sudo make install
```
如果你想使用包管理器(如apt、yum或conda),则可以查找对应的包名进行升级:
```bash
sudo apt-get update && sudo apt-get upgrade python3
# 或者如果你使用的是conda,可以在终端中运行:
conda update python
```
4. 验证更新:安装完成后,你可以通过`python3 --version`检查Python的新版本是否已经安装并生效。
如何在Xshell中更新Python版本
在Xshell中更新Python版本通常需要通过命令行操作,因为Xshell主要是用于远程登录和控制服务器,它并不直接提供Python包管理工具。但是,你可以按照以下步骤在Linux或Mac系统上通过SSH连接到服务器来更新Python:
1. **连接到服务器**:打开Xshell,输入服务器地址并登录。
2. **切换至管理员权限**:如果需要更新全局的Python,你需要使用`sudo`或`su -`进入root用户。
3. **安装包管理工具**:如果是Debian或Ubuntu系统,可以运行 `apt-get update && apt-get install python3-pip` 或 `apt-get install python3-setuptools`;如果是基于Red Hat的系统如CentOS或Fedora,使用 `yum update python3-pip` 或 `yum install python3-setuptools`。
4. **升级Python**:对于已经安装的Python,可以使用pip来升级,比如:
```sh
pip3 install --upgrade pip
pip3 install --upgrade python
```
如果你是想升级到特定版本,可以指定版本号,如 `pip3 install python==3.x.y`。
5. **验证新版本**:安装完成后,检查Python版本:
```sh
python3 --version
```
6. **关闭终端**:完成更新后,安全地退出Xshell。
**注意事项**:
- 更新前记得备份重要文件,以防意外。
- 检查网络连接是否稳定,因为在线安装可能会较慢。
阅读全文